Definitions of esp. noun

mind

  1. Uncountable

    An abbreviation for 'extrasensory perception'.

language

  1. Uncountable

    An abbreviation for 'English for specific or special purposes,' referring to teaching English for use in particular fields such as business or science.

Definitions of esp. adverb

  1. A written abbreviation of 'especially'.

    • This policy is esp. beneficial for small businesses.

    • He enjoys all sports, esp. soccer.

    • The climate in this region is very mild, esp. during spring.
